From Design School to Real-Life Projects

Nyla’s design journey began at the New York School of Interior Design, where she earned a degree in spatial planning and interior architecture. She later gained certifications in Sustainable Building Practices and Energy-Efficient Design, building a solid foundation in both creativity and responsible construction.

After graduating, she jumped right into residential projects—from updating small city kitchens to redesigning full floor plans in busy family homes. Over the years, she’s led more than 200 home transformations, managing everything from layout planning to the finishing touches.

One of her most memorable projects involved turning a dark, cluttered Victorian terrace into a sunlit family home—without erasing its original charm. Her ability to balance character with function has become her signature.
